See extended list of books that counsellors read at http://www.bc-counsellors.org/reslib.aspx . The titles of sample listings below are in alphabetical order.

• Adult Children of Alcoholics. Janet Geringer Woititz, Ed.D.

• Alcoholic Family. Peter Steinglass, M.D. Provides us with the first family systems model that charts the developmental course of alcoholism, laying the research groundwork for clinical assessment and intervention.

• Born to Win: Transactional Analysis with Gestalt Experiments. James and Jongeward. This book will help the reader increase his awareness of the real power he has to direct his own life, to make decisions, to develop his own ethical system, to enhance the lives of others, and to understand that he was “born to win”. 

• Bowen Family Systems Theory. Daniel V. Papero

• Bradshaw on the Family: A Revolutionary Way of Self-Discovery. John Bradshaw. 

• Codependent No More – How to Stop controlling Others and Start Caring for Yourself. Melody Beattie. An expert guide to achieving serenity for Codependents who want to take care of themselves.

• Conjoint Family Therapy. Virginia Satir. This new edition incorporates fifteen more years of the author’s experience, techniques, and models.

• Courage to Heal: A Guide for Women Survivors of Child Sexual Abuse. Ellen Bass & Laura Davis. An inspiring, comprehensive guide that offers hope and encouragement to every woman who was sexually abused as a child – and those who care about her. 

• Games People Play: The Psychology of Human Relationships. Eric Berne.

• Healing the Shame That Binds You. John Bradshaw. In an emotionally revealing way Bradshaw shows us how toxic shame is the core problem in our compulsions, co-dependencies, addictions and the drive to super achieve, resulting in the breakdown in the family system and our inability to go forward with our lives.

• On Becoming a Person. Carl R. Rogers. The classic work on the human potential for growth and creativity by the pre-eminent American psychologist.

• P.E.T. Parent Effectiveness Training. Dr. Thomas Gordon. The tested new way to raise responsible children. 

• Understanding the Twelve Steps. Terence T. Gorski. 1989. An interpretation and guide for recovering people.
